Summary

Non-free media information and use rationale – non-free book cover true for The Day of the Triffids
Description

This is the front cover art for the book The Day of the Triffids written by John Wyndham. The book cover art copyright is believed to belong to the publisher, Michael Joseph, or the cover artist.
